OK, try this:
Code:
awk '
NR==1   {print "Name", $0
         CC = NF
         for (i=1; i<2^CC; i++) Set[i] = 0
         next
        }
        {for (i=1; i<=CC; i++)  {T[$i]
                                 R[$i,i] = 1
                                }
        }
END     {delete T[""]
         for (t in T)   {printf "%s", t
                         for (i=1; i<=CC; i++)  printf ",%s", R[t,i]+0
                         printf RS
                         TMP = 0
                         for (i=1; i<=CC; i++)  TMP = TMP + 2^(i-1)*R[t,i]
                         Set[TMP]++
                        }
         for (i=1; i<2^CC; i++) {printf "Set"; for (j=0; j<CC; j++) if (int(i/2^j)%2) printf "%d", j+1; printf "=%d%s", Set[i], RS }
        }
' FS=,  file
Name,Set1,Set2,Set3,Set4,S5,S6
g1,1,1,1,1,1,1
g2,1,1,0,0,1,1
g3,0,0,1,0,1,1
g4,1,0,0,1,0,0
g5,1,1,1,1,1,1
g6,1,1,0,0,1,1
g7,0,1,0,1,1,0
g8,0,0,1,1,0,0
Set1=0
Set2=0
Set12=0
Set3=0
Set13=0
Set23=0
Set123=0
Set4=0
Set14=1
Set24=0
Set124=0
Set34=1
.
.
.
Set145=0
Set245=1
Set1245=0
.
.
.
Set256=0
Set1256=2
Set356=1
Set1356=0
.
.
.
Set23456=0
Set123456=2

Lines: 63 ( = 2^6 -1 )
Sum (set-values): 8 (8 different genes)

A bit complicated as awk doesn't provide binary operations nor print formats.

IGAWK(1)							 Utility Commands							  IGAWK(1)

NAME
igawk - gawk with include files SYNOPSIS
igawk [ all gawk options ] -f program-file [ -- ] file ... igawk [ all gawk options ] [ -- ] program-text file ... DESCRIPTION
Igawk is a simple shell script that adds the ability to have ``include files'' to gawk(1). AWK programs for igawk are the same as for gawk, except that, in addition, you may have lines like @include getopt.awk in your program to include the file getopt.awk from either the current directory or one of the other directories in the search path. OPTIONS
See gawk(1) for a full description of the AWK language and the options that gawk supports. EXAMPLES
cat << EOF > test.awk @include getopt.awk BEGIN { while (getopt(ARGC, ARGV, "am:q") != -1) ... } EOF igawk -f test.awk SEE ALSO
gawk(1) Effective AWK Programming, Edition 1.0, published by the Free Software Foundation, 1995. AUTHOR
Arnold Robbins (arnold@skeeve.com). ATTRIBUTES
